Kirkwood
Distance from hotel: 6.7 miles
The land where Kirkwood resides was originally set aside as a Military Tract in 1812. In 1859, this small village originally named Lyndon, was changed to Kirkwood in honor of the former governor of Iowa. Young's Lake is where you can enjoy swimming, camping and fishing.
Alexis
Distance from hotel: 10.7 miles
This West Central community is the Quad Cities and is situated in the heart of America's prime farm land. Alexis has made the “Ripley's Believe It or Not” as the only town in the U.S. to be located in two counties and 4 townships.
Roseville
Distance from hotel: 13.3 miles
Roseville is a village in Warren County and had former names of Hat Grove and New Lancaster. This small town is the home to the Warren County Fairgrounds and annual festival held in July. The Warren County Historical Museum includes county historical items including American Indian artifacts.
Galesburg
Distance from hotel: 14.5 miles
A historic city set in the beautiful prairie land of west central Illinois. Galesburg has one of the largest railroad yards in the United States. This railroad city has much to offer with unique shopping, antiques, museums, walking tours and annual events. Enjoy Lake Storey Recreational area with fishing, camping, row boats, picnic shelters, playground, waterslide and swimming areas. Galesburg is also the home of Discovery Depot Children's Museum and the Galesburg Municipal Airport.
